Output 11525ab3d5a950b509d6e23864c6c62edd80b8ad99084c94e3acbb501d02c917:63

value
3188646
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 500baca2df38ebf649ac4ed114e9bf9644a9a96f11b3ef7febee2ae54f188c0c
address
bc1p2q96egkl8r4lvjdvfmg3f6dljez2n2t0zxe77lltac4w2ncc3sxq7kcq2j
transaction
11525ab3d5a950b509d6e23864c6c62edd80b8ad99084c94e3acbb501d02c917
spent
true